South African gospel powerhouse Hlengiwe Mhlaba has once again blessed the nation’s spiritual soundscape with her brand-new album, Relentless Worship — a 20-track testimony of praise, hope, and unwavering faith. With a voice as unmistakable as her conviction, Mhlaba’s latest offering reaffirms her position as a titan in the gospel music realm.
Relentless Worship is not just an album — it’s a heartfelt journey through worship, surrender, and celebration. True to its title, the album refuses to relent in its mission: lifting God’s name high through every note, verse, and harmony. The tracklist reads like a spiritual diary, filled with messages of devotion and reverence that cut across language and tradition.
The album features a rich blend of English and Zulu worship songs, showcasing Mhlaba’s signature depth and range. Listeners will find comfort in soul-stirring tracks like “Dwala Lami”, “Hamba Nami”, and “Nearer My God”, while songs like “Bahlala Bejabula” and “Mnikeni Udumo” ignite joyous praise. From the traditional feel of “Bayede” to the moving intimacy of “Precious Jesus”, every track stands as a moment of worship in its own right.

With a career that spans nearly two decades, Hlengiwe Mhlaba remains one of South Africa’s most celebrated gospel voices. Born in KwaMashu, KwaZulu-Natal in 1973, she first found her musical footing with the Pongola Gospel Wagon while teaching maths and science. Her breakthrough came when renowned gospel promoter Sipho Makhabane discovered her and signed her to Amanxusa Productions.
Since then, Mhlaba has continually evolved, pushing the boundaries of traditional gospel with her distinctive fusion of the sacred and the contemporary. Albums like Blessings and Sthandwa Sami (Moy’ Ongcwele) earned her both critical acclaim and industry recognition, including a South African Music Awards nomination and admiration for her bold sonic experimentation.
